House Leveling in Norwalk, CA
House leveling services involve adjusting and stabilizing a building’s foundation to correct uneven or settling conditions. This process is often necessary for properties experiencing uneven floors, cracks in walls,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Projects covered by house leveling can range from residential homes to small commercial buildings, addressing issues caused by soil movement, poor construction, or aging foundations. Homeowners typically seek this service to restore structural integrity, prevent further damage, and improve safety and comfort within their property.

Common House Leveling Jobs
Foundation leveling - stabilizes and corrects uneven or sinking foundations for a safer home.
Slab jacking - lifts and restores sunken concrete slabs to their original position.
Pier and beam leveling - adjusts and supports homes built on pier and beam foundations.
Structural repairs - addresses underlying issues causing foundation movement or damage.
Crack repair - seals and stabilizes foundation cracks to prevent further issues.
Soil stabilization - improves soil conditions to reduce future settlement and shifting.
House Leveling Questions
What is house leveling? House leveling is the process of correcting uneven or settling foundations to restore proper structure and stability.
When is house leveling needed? House leveling is typically required when a property shows signs of foundation settlement, such as cracks in walls or uneven flooring.
What methods are used for house leveling? Common methods include pier and beam adjustments, mudjacking, and slabjacking, depending on the foundation type and condition.
How can property owners tell if their house needs leveling? Signs include c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that don’t close properly, and uneven or sloping floors.
